About Me

My name is Hannah and I am a psychotherapist who believes in a holistic non-judgmental approach to therapy .I work with adults, primarily in their 20s-40s who want to cope with the impacts of past trauma, reduce anxiety, improve interpersonal relationships, increase self-esteem, and navigate life transitions. I often work with other therapists as well. I am trained in Attachment-Focused EMDR therapy (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ing) - a therapy that can allow you to heal and distance yourself from traumatic memories or difficult symptoms, in turn reducing and eliminating distress. I take a relational approach to therapy, using the therapeutic relationship to model safety, boundaries, and trust. I will often teach my clients about the mind-body connection in hopes of empowering them to heal. It is my hope that together we can identify any barriers to inner-peace and make positive change occur in your life.

Education & Experience

I am trained in Attachment-Focused EMDR through the Parnell Institute. I earned my B.S. in Psychology and Family & Child Sciences from Florida State University and my M.S. in Social Work from Columbia University.
